The ticketing platform Eventix has officially launched a partnership with the music streaming service Spotify.

Through the integration, organizers will be able to list their Eventix events on Spotify and promote shows across multiple channels. Fans can view events on artist pages and below their tracks while listening to music. Eventix hopes to improve the visibility of events by promoting them in a space where fans are already engaging with their favorite artists on a daily basis.

After clicking on an event listing, the user will be taken directly to a ticket shop powered by Eventix –making the process from listening to music to attending an event entirely seamless.

Eventix CEO Joost Aanen noted in a press release that the company is excited to partner with Spotify “to bring this solution to our event organizers and music fans alike.”

“This partnership is a step towards bridging the gap between artists and their audiences,” Aanen said. “It’s about promoting your events where the fans are, and there’s no better place for that than Spotify, where people are listening every day.”

This is the latest partnership for Spotify; last year, Bandsintown announced a partnership with the music platform in an attempt to increase music discovery. Concerts and festivals listed by artists on Bandsintown are now available on Spotify, helping artists increase both engagement and sales.
